Quick heads-up on Pinwheel UI versioning: we cut a minor release every sprint, and anything touching component props needs a changeset file in the PR. No changeset, no merge — the bot will nag you. Majors are rare and go through the design council first. The full policy, with examples of what counts as breaking, lives on the internal page below.

wiki page, bahip-yahip: https://grafana.qirvanlabs.corp/browse/display/projects/cc3a1b9dbfc9

// Undo/redo stack for the Slatecanvas diagram editor.
// History entries are command objects, not snapshots; compound gestures
// (drag, multi-select move) coalesce into one entry if they land within
// the merge window. Redo stack is cleared on any new edit. Memory is
// bounded by entry count, not bytes — large paste ops can still spike,
// so keep the cap conservative. Coalescing and cap values are defined below.

constants for yajog-hafog:
RATE_LIMITS = {
    "ralir": 300,
    "eliius": 33,
    "istmir": 190,
    "kelys": 117,
    "wenius": 507,
}

# Flaglight Rollouts — Approvals

Quick version for on-call: any rollout touching more than 5% of traffic needs an approval in Flaglight before the ramp continues. Kill switches don't need approval — just flip them and note it in the incident channel. Scheduled ramps pause automatically if error budget burns hot. If you're stuck at 2 a.m. with a pending approval, there's one person authorized to override, and that's the approver below.

account owner for tagep-bafof: Norael Gilax Juleth

### Account Recovery — Crashloom Plugin Portal

If your plugin account for the Crashloom crash-report pipeline gets locked (usually after too many failed symbol-upload attempts), don't open a new account — your dSYM mappings won't carry over. Instead, run the recovery flow from the plugin console. It verifies your plugin manifest, then prompts for the recovery passphrase below.

recovery phrase for kajep-kagag: quenwyn-fendor-frador

# Client setup for the FeeForge rules engine.
# FeeForge evaluates shipping-fee rules per order; the client below fetches
# the active ruleset at startup and caches it for five minutes.
# Don't hardcode rule IDs — they change with each publish.
# The client authenticates to the internal rules service using the key below.

app token of fajop-fahif = qvz4-AnML